Low-Level Marijuana Possession Offenses Now Decriminalized in New Mexico
NORML
JULY 1, 2019
The new law reduces first-time penalties for the possession of up to one-half ounce of cannabis from a criminal misdemeanor — formerly punishable by up to 15 days in jail — to a ‘penalty assessment,’ punishable by a $50 fine. Lawmakers passed legislation in April to change the law.
